Abstract
The invention is generally directed to devices and methods for sealing a puncture or an opening through a wall of a blood vessel or a body cavity. The device includes a structural member and a sealing material associated with the structural member. The structural member includes a rod, a first obstructing body and a second obstructing body. The first obstructing body is affixed against an inner surface of the wall of the blood vessel or body cavity and the second obstructing body is affixed against an outer surface of the wall of the blood vessel or body cavity once placed at the puncture or the opening. The sealing material includes a reconstituted or naturally-derived collagenous material, which can expand at the puncture or the opening to restore hemostasis and enhance sealing.
